Top 3 Key Takeaways

1. June Irrigation Season Tracking Close to Projections; Surface Water Dominates Supply Total water resources for June came in at just under 89,000 acre-feet, with 94% delivered as surface water (~84,000 AF) and only 6% from groundwater/rented pumping (~5,000 AF). Turlock Lake releases were close to the projected 84,000 AF. July is expected to be the highest-demand month, with releases averaging over 97,000 AF and likely approaching 100,000 AF this year. Total pumping averages ~14,000 AF in July but could be lower given recent wet-year trends.
